In ELO terms 4% is quite a lot, especially at this high of a level. Of course for normal every day usage it should hardly make a difference, but for someone who has gone through the trouble of having Large Pages ON and has overclocked his CPU and is trying to get every last bit of performance, it would make quite a big difference. I know that people playing engine matches on Playchess try to milk everything from their setup, and for sure they would be interested in a performance gain. I guess this would make two separate compiles a worthwhile effort.
